Market Commentary:

 

The market was down the entire day. Then at 3:30 p.m. ET, the S&P 500 made a 30 point reversal and ran all the way into the close. .The end of the month can be a powerful force, and you saw it in action on Thursday.

 

The Dow of course was up all day. Salesforce Inc (Ticker: CRM) is in the index, and that stock blew higher on Thursday.  But the month is over, and as we head into December everyone is expecting a “Santa Claus Rally.”

 

Here’s the thing – Santa Claus rallies come pretty close to Christmas … AFTER December expiration. December expiration is the 20th this month. Until that expiration happens, we are in a position to move in either direction.

 

Looking at longs, I am getting a little nervous about the current level. Why? Bonds.

 

Bonds have had a HUGE rally:

 

 

If we get follow through from Thursday’s selling the market could go sideways. I’ll say this one more time – watch the bond market.

Index Update:

 

Some weeks this section will cover sectors of the S&P 500; others, like this week, it will compare the 4 major indexes to each other.  

 

Year over Year, here’s how the indexes have faired:

 

 

As you can see, the NDX is the big winner here. It’s up almost 3x the S&P 500 … which is interestingly up about 3x the Dow Jones Industrial Average. The big loser continues to be the Russell 2000. The index simply cannot get off the mat.

 

That being said, take a look at where the SPX and NDX are relative to the last two years:

 

 

This chart makes the Dow Jones less appealing. The QQQ and the SPX are both essentially flat. The RUT … is still a huge stinker.

 

Pulling back to 5 years, there are some really important things to point out:

 

 

The NDX,  SPX, and DJIA are all just a stone’s throw away from being at new all time highs. The Russell 2000 … not so much. It has a TON of ground to make up.

 

If you want to go long the market, I really like a long in the Russell 2000 as the play. I would consider going long the IWM via a call and then I would hedge it with a put on the SPY or a name like ARKK, which like RUT is a high momentum play.

 

I’ll dig into this more on Wednesday when we meet, but I am strongly considering a long IWM play with a hedge somewhere else.
